
Originally, the City of Sparks was a pile of ruins from an expansion project that was long since abandoned by what is now known as Stroud City. The ruins remained here for decades until a passing Ranger decided to make use of the space to make a wayfinders camp for travelers to have a safe place to rest while traversing the perilous underground. Utilizing much of the old equipment as well as some good old fashioned ingenuity, she used her own Pokémon to power up what was then a small village. In time, the village grew into a town which eventually grew even further into the city it is now. Now an impressive landmark in its own right, the City of Sparks has a number of helpful facilities for those who have found themselves on its steps.
